button.bind("<Enter>", on_hover) # 绑定鼠标悬停事件 button.pack() root.mainloop() 在上面的示例中,我们创建了一个按钮部件,并使用bind方法将鼠标悬停事件"<Enter>"与on_hover函数绑定。当鼠标指针悬停在按钮上时,on_hover函数将被调用,并执行相应的操作(在示例中,打印"鼠标悬停")。 鼠标悬停事件在许多...
鼠标悬停事件(Mouse Hover Event)是指当用户将鼠标指针移动到某个元素上时触发的事件。动态生成的表是指通过编程方式在运行时创建的表格。弹出窗口(Popup Window)是一种临时显示额外信息的窗口,通常用于显示提示、警告或详细信息。 相关优势 用户体验:弹出窗口可以提供即时反馈,增强用户体验。 信息展示:弹出...
鼠标悬停事件: 当鼠标移动到某个控件上面的时候发生 this: 把this写在那个标签里面就代表那个标签对象 示例: 当鼠标移动到p标签上的时候,p标签改变样式 (参见demo01_鼠标悬停事件.html) onmouseout : 鼠标移出事件 鼠标移开事件: 当鼠标从控件上移开的时候示例参见(demo_02_鼠标移开事件.html ; 1. 2. 3. ...
其中:link通常表示未点击链接的状态,:visited则为已点击的状态,:hover为鼠标悬停,:active为鼠标按下到放开时链接或按钮的状态,:disabled常用于表示元素不可用时的状态。其中数鼠标悬停交互(hover/onmouseover)的方式的运用最为多样化,当css不能满足悬停事件的时候常常借助js来实现。在开发人员和设计师的脑洞下鼠标悬停...
什么是鼠标悬停事件? 鼠标悬停俗称hover,它会在鼠标指针悬停在被选元素上时触发。一般前端开发会利用css中的:hover伪类选择器,来给被选元素应用不同的样式,从而增强用户的体验感。 最常见的例子就是Button按钮,鼠标移上去变个色: 默认状态 悬停状态 Force element-state 的局限性 ...
所以onmouseover是一个事件处理程序,负责当鼠标的光标悬停在某个元素上时完成的处理。 什么是onmouseleave? 除了onmouseover之外,还有onmouseleave。 顾名思义,它处理当鼠标光标离开某个元素时触发的事件。 在下面的示例中将使用这两个属性,我们来看鼠标悬停事件的使用代码 ...
JavaScript 鼠标悬停事件写法 在网页开发中,鼠标悬停事件是常用的交互效果之一,通过监听鼠标悬停事件,我们可以实现一些特定的交互效果,比如显示提示信息、改变样式等。在 JavaScript 中,我们可以通过事件处理函数来实现鼠标悬停事件的监听和处理。下面我们就来详细介绍一下 JavaScript 鼠标悬停事件的写法及示例。
开启悬停事件的函数内所做的事情是给系统一个事件区域,也就是触发鼠标进入与离开的区域。 上面代码有一个需要注意的地方,就是当在鼠标悬停状态下触发一些特殊逻辑的时候,需要注意注意事件的关闭与检测区域的移除。比如说,当NSButton在悬停状态下触发了点击事件,然后把当前包含此NSButton的view隐藏起来,这时没有触发鼠标...
鼠标悬停事件(Hover Event)是指当用户将鼠标指针移动到某个元素上方时触发的事件。在前端开发中,常用的鼠标悬停事件包括mouseover、mouseout和mouseenter、mouseleave。 mouseover:当鼠标指针进入某个元素或其子元素时触发。 mouseout:当鼠标指针离开某个元素或其子元素时触发。